# ---------------------------------------------------------------------------
# Thread processing — reply to & resolve rpr's own review threads
# ---------------------------------------------------------------------------


def _get_repo_nwo(repo: str | None) -> tuple[str, str] | None:
"""Get (owner, name) from --repo flag or current repo."""
if repo:
parts = repo.split("/", 1)
if len(parts) == 2:
return parts[0], parts[1]
return None
raw = try_run_gh(
["repo", "view", "--json", "nameWithOwner", "--jq", ".nameWithOwner"],
None,
)
if raw:
parts = raw.strip().split("/", 1)
if len(parts) == 2:
return parts[0], parts[1]
return None


def _fetch_rpr_threads(pr_number: int, repo: str | None) -> tuple[list, str]:
"""Fetch unresolved rpr review threads that have human replies.

Returns (threads, head_oid).
"""
nwo = _get_repo_nwo(repo)
if not nwo:
return [], ""
owner, name = nwo

query = (
"query($owner: String!, $name: String!, $pr: Int!) {"
" repository(owner: $owner, name: $name) {"
" pullRequest(number: $pr) {"
" headRefOid"
" reviewThreads(first: 100) {"
" nodes {"
" id isResolved path line"
" comments(first: 50) {"
" nodes {"
" databaseId body"
" author { login }"
" pullRequestReview { body }"
" }"
" }"
" }"
" }"
" }"
" }"
"}"
)

result = subprocess.run(
[
"gh", "api", "graphql",
"-f", f"query={query}",
"-F", f"owner={owner}",
"-F", f"name={name}",
"-F", f"pr={pr_number}",
],
capture_output=True,
text=True,
)
if result.returncode != 0:
return [], ""

data = json.loads(result.stdout)
pr_data = (
data.get("data", {})
.get("repository", {})
.get("pullRequest", {})
)
all_threads = pr_data.get("reviewThreads", {}).get("nodes", [])
head_oid = pr_data.get("headRefOid", "HEAD")

pending = []
for t in all_threads:
if t.get("isResolved"):
continue
comments = t.get("comments", {}).get("nodes", [])
if len(comments) < 2:
continue

original = comments[0]
review_body = (original.get("pullRequestReview") or {}).get("body", "")
if RPR_MARKER not in review_body:
continue

human_replies = [
c for c in comments[1:]
if RPR_MARKER not in (c.get("body") or "")
]
if not human_replies:
continue

pending.append({
"thread_id": t["id"],
"path": t.get("path", ""),
"line": t.get("line"),
"original_comment": original.get("body", ""),
"original_comment_id": original.get("databaseId"),
"replies": [
{
"author": (r.get("author") or {}).get("login", "?"),
"body": r.get("body", ""),
}
for r in human_replies
],
})

return pending, head_oid


def _fetch_files(paths: list[str], repo: str | None, ref: str) -> dict:
"""Fetch file contents for the given paths. Returns {path: [lines]}."""
import base64

cache: dict[str, list[str]] = {}
for path in set(paths):
raw = try_run_gh(
[
"api",
f"repos/{{owner}}/{{repo}}/contents/{path}",
"-f", f"ref={ref}",
"--jq", ".content",
],
repo,
)
if not raw:
continue
try:
text = base64.b64decode(raw.strip()).decode("utf-8", errors="replace")
cache[path] = text.splitlines()
except Exception:
pass
return cache


def _file_snippet(
path: str, line: int | None, file_cache: dict, context: int = 5,
) -> str:
"""Extract a code snippet around a line from cached file content."""
if not line or path not in file_cache:
return "(code not available)"
lines = file_cache[path]
start = max(0, line - context - 1)
end = min(len(lines), line + context)
parts = []
for i in range(start, end):
marker = ">" if i == line - 1 else " "
parts.append(f"{marker} {i + 1}: {lines[i]}")
return "\n".join(parts)


def _reply_in_thread(
pr_number: int, comment_id: int, body: str, repo: str | None,
):
"""Post a reply in a review comment thread."""
payload = json.dumps({"body": body + "\n" + RPR_MARKER})
cmd = _gh_cmd(
[
"api",
f"repos/{{owner}}/{{repo}}/pulls/{pr_number}/comments/{comment_id}/replies",
"--method", "POST",
"--input", "-",
],
repo,
)
subprocess.run(cmd, input=payload, capture_output=True, text=True)


def _resolve_thread(thread_node_id: str):
"""Resolve a review thread via GraphQL."""
mutation = (
"mutation($threadId: ID!) {"
" resolveReviewThread(input: {threadId: $threadId}) {"
" thread { isResolved }"
" }"
"}"
)
subprocess.run(
[
"gh", "api", "graphql",
"-f", f"query={mutation}",
"-F", f"threadId={thread_node_id}",
],
capture_output=True,
text=True,
)


THREAD_SYSTEM_PROMPT = (
"You are a senior developer following up on your own code review comments. "
"Be natural, brief, and direct — like a real developer replying in a PR thread."
)

THREAD_USER_PROMPT = """\
You previously left inline review comments on a PR. Developers have replied \
to some of them. For each thread, decide whether to resolve it or keep it open.

{threads_text}

Return a JSON array (no markdown fences, no preamble):
[
{{
"thread_index": 0,
"action": "resolve" | "keep_open",
"reply": "Brief reply (1 sentence, natural dev tone)"
}}
]

Guidelines:
- Developer says "fixed"/"done"/"addressed" AND current code shows the fix \
→ resolve with brief confirmation ("Looks good now." / "Nice, fixed.")
- Developer gives a valid technical explanation for why the code is correct \
→ resolve with acknowledgment ("Fair point." / "Makes sense, my bad.")
- Developer says "fixed" but the code still has the same issue → keep_open, \
explain what's still wrong (1-2 sentences)
- If unclear, lean toward resolving — don't be a blocker on ambiguous threads
- NEVER start with "I" — vary your openings"""


def _parse_thread_decisions(raw: str) -> list:
"""Parse Claude's thread-processing response as a JSON array."""
text = raw.strip()
if text.startswith("```"):
lines = text.split("\n")
if lines[0].startswith("```"):
lines = lines[1:]
if lines and lines[-1].strip() == "```":
lines = lines[:-1]
text = "\n".join(lines)
try:
return json.loads(text)
except json.JSONDecodeError:
start = text.find("[")
end = text.rfind("]") + 1
if start >= 0 and end > start:
try:
return json.loads(text[start:end])
except json.JSONDecodeError:
pass
return []


def process_rpr_threads(pr_number: int, repo: str | None, config: dict) -> int:
"""Check replies to rpr's review threads, verify, reply, and resolve.

Returns the number of threads resolved.
"""
pending, head_oid = _fetch_rpr_threads(pr_number, repo)
if not pending:
return 0

print(f" Found {len(pending)} thread(s) with replies", file=sys.stderr)

# Fetch current file contents for verification
paths = [t["path"] for t in pending if t.get("path")]
file_cache = _fetch_files(paths, repo, head_oid)

# Build the prompt
thread_parts = []
for i, t in enumerate(pending):
snippet = _file_snippet(t["path"], t["line"], file_cache)
replies = "\n".join(
f" {r['author']}: {r['body']}" for r in t["replies"]
)
thread_parts.append(
f"Thread {i}:\n"
f" File: {t['path']}, Line: {t['line']}\n"
f" Your comment: {t['original_comment']}\n"
f" Replies:\n{replies}\n"
f" Current code:\n{snippet}"
)

threads_text = "\n\n".join(thread_parts)
prompt = THREAD_USER_PROMPT.format(threads_text=threads_text)

print(" Verifying with Claude...", file=sys.stderr)
raw = call_claude(prompt, THREAD_SYSTEM_PROMPT, config)

decisions = _parse_thread_decisions(raw)
if not decisions:
return 0

resolved = 0
for d in decisions:
idx = d.get("thread_index", -1)
if idx < 0 or idx >= len(pending):
continue

thread = pending[idx]
reply_text = d.get("reply", "")

if reply_text:
_reply_in_thread(
pr_number, thread["original_comment_id"], reply_text, repo,
)

if d.get("action") == "resolve":
_resolve_thread(thread["thread_id"])
resolved += 1

return resolved
